The impact of art on the neurobiology of stress with Dr Sará King

In this keynote presentation, listeners will receive an overview of the neurobiology of mindfulness, and how this relates to a brief history of the use of art-therapy for healing in clinical and non-clinical settings. Listeners will also be introduced to the neurobiology of viewing abstract art, as it relates to stress reduction in clinical and non-clinical settings.  Sará shares information on her work - the development of the first awareness-based educational program and study "Art and Awareness As A Catalyst For Collective Healing" being launched at the Museum of Modern Art in New York in February of 2022.  A short art-based mindfulness practice is also offered.
